Pawnee LAW AND LEGAL
Definition:

The person receiving a pawn, or to whom a pawn is made; the person to whom goods are dellvered hy another in pledge

pawnee ENGLISH
Definition:

One or two whom a pledge is delivered as security; one who
takes anything in pawn.

Pawnor LAW AND LEGAL

The person pawning goods or delivering goods to another in pledge
